WHERE WILL IT TAKE ME?

This course will enable you to further your career with your employer as a qualified Adult Nurse. Our curriculum is approved by the Nursing & Midwifery Council. On successful completion of the course, you will be eligible to register with the NMC.

From the start of your apprenticeship, you will need to be employed full-time (30 hours or more per week) in an appropriate healthcare setting where you can train as a Registered Nurse.

If you are not already employed in a health or social care setting, you should contact NHS Trusts and other healthcare organisations in your area to check if they are recruiting nursing apprentices.

For entry, you will need to have 112 UCAS tariff points made up from:

  • A-Levels
  • BTEC National Awards
  • International Baccalaureate
  • Access to Higher Education Diploma

Or

  • Diploma in Health and Social Care (level 3)/NVQ (level3)

Or

  • Foundation Degree

You will also need at least three GCSEs at grade 4/C or above including mathematics and English or a recognised level 2 equivalent.
